Some of the below steps will help you live a happy life by controlling the effects of fibromyalgia.

Keep a focus on your body and don’t give more strain to your body.

Have a schedule for everything and follow the schedule. That will help you handle unnecessary pain.

As a self-motivation factor, you can keep a journal with you to make a note of thing that you do every day and how you feel about it. If you have done something wrong and if that should be avoided in future then making a note of it in journal will help you. You will also be able to see the progress with the help of this journal that you are maintaining.

A good support group is very important. Every human being will after all need the support of another human being. So during your tough days make sure you have a support team to help you with your tasks.

Improving your communication skills is also important. You should not be afraid to ask people if you need something.

Good night sleep is very important. If you feel that you are not sleeping properly during the night, then get a consultant and try and see how you can regulate your night sleep.

Don’t overdo any work if your symptoms of fibromyalgia comes in place.

You should definitely rest when you are tired. Don’t have a thought that you can push a little more even when you are tired.

Always stay informed about the latest news on fibromyalgia. There are many research happening on this across the world. Some of the results of these research will be really helpful for you to improve your situation.

Gentle exercise every day is very important. With the help of exercise you will be able to regulate the movement of your body part. This will in turn help you have a better feeling from the pain.

Have regular appointments with your doctor to check your current condition of fibromyalgia. If there are new remedies available, you doctor will let you know about it. These frequent visits will also help you get an update on the medication that you are already taking.

The food that you consume should also be perfect. Research have proved that people with fibromyalgia gain more weight based on their pain and condition. In order to avoid this you can consume low fat items in your food and also food items that have high protein.

5-HTP (5-Hydroxytryptophan) – Serotonin is one of the important chemical that is secreted by brain. This acts as a chemical in regulating your depression and mood.

5-HTP is proved to increase the secretion of serotonin ultimately leading to a great relief from depression.

For patients with fibromyalgia, this is prescribed because it creates a good feel and acts as a good remedy from pain.

SAMe (S-Adenosyl-L-Methionine) – This is another amino acid that will help in boosting the levels of dopamine and serotonin. Both dopamine and serotonin are brain chemicals that are helpful for handling depression and mood swings.

This amino acid will help you gain good sleep which in turn helps in healing your body problems with fibromyalgia.

Exercise can be really helpful for you to get rid of the pain. Just because you have a severe pain in your body, your instincts will say not to do any exercise.

But you should get out of that fact and make sure you do minimum amount of exercise that is required for your body every day.

Research have proved that lack of physical activity will not help you but can possibly create additional problems where your muscle and bones become weak.

Staying active can be the best way to fight against your symptoms of fibromyalgia. Exercise can be of any variety like aerobic exercise or jogging or walking etc.

Any type of exercise that you are actually capable of doing is really helpful. But make sure you don’t strain yourself too much with complicated exercise if your body is not allowing you to do.
